  4. Greetings: I recently purchased the Tascam DR-1. I found this forum helpful and I will add a short review of my own. I paid $275 @ Center using their mailer $25 coupon that comes every so often. Aesthetically this is a BEAUTIFUL unit. Its smart looking, light weight and easy to navigate through the menues out of the box. My first field test, which Ill post a clip of here, was really what I call the idiot test. I literally took it out of the box, turned it on, set an input level and made a recording. I bought the DR-1 to record song ideas, some rehearsals and the occasional live performance duty. For this test I wasn't able to really center the unit to the sound field. Infact it was on stage rather than in front of the stage. It was just a logistical issue. Its a nice acoustic test that was literally plug and play. This is a Klezmer band. Three violins, guitar, oboe and mandolin. Recorded in a restaurant infront of 175 people. DR1_FIELD_TEST.mp3 DR-1 with v 1.01, built in mics, High gain setting at about 6. Not too bad. With a little mastering I could have this track sounding awesome. I enjoy the live warmth. Not as good as tape but very affordable and very easy. My next test will be in the project room.
